How does payroll processing work?

Payroll processing for payroll processing in involves calculating employee wages, deducting taxes and other withholdings, and issuing payments through direct deposit or checks. It typically requires accurate record-keeping, knowledge of tax laws, and the use of payroll software or systems to ensure compliance and timely payments.

Is payroll processing a skill?

Payroll processing is considered a skill that involves accurately calculating employee wages, managing deductions, and ensuring compliance with tax laws. It requires attention to detail, familiarity with payroll software, and knowledge of relevant regulations. Developing proficiency in these areas can improve job performance in payroll processing roles.

Is payroll processing difficult?

Payroll processing can be complex due to the need to accurately calculate wages, taxes, and deductions while complying with legal regulations. It requires attention to detail, familiarity with payroll software, and understanding of tax laws, making it a task that demands precision and organizational skills. Many payroll professionals use specialized tools and certifications to manage these responsibilities effectively.

What is the role of payroll processing?

Payroll processing involves calculating employee wages, deducting taxes and other withholdings, and issuing payments through checks or direct deposit. It also includes maintaining accurate records, ensuring compliance with tax laws, and managing related reports. Payroll professionals often use payroll software and need attention to detail to ensure accuracy and timeliness.

BH Shared Services (a UHS company) located in Brentwood, TN is currently seeking an experienced Payroll Coordinator to join our established team.

POSITION SUMMARY: The Payroll Coordinator is responsible for processing and reviewing all payroll transactions for assigned facilities, such as automated time and attendance interface, timesheets, wage adjustments, wage garnishments, benefit deductions, as well as input of employee data and payroll calculations necessary for accurate and timely bi-weekly payroll processing.

The Payroll Coordinator will generate and distribute bi-weekly pay checks or direct deposits, issue manual off cycle payments as required, prepare, and distribute payroll reports to finance, accounting and HR management teams.

This role maintains an open line of communication with UHS and IPM facility management, CFO and HR departments to assist in resolving payroll related issues, answering questions and ensuring our employees receive accurate and timely pay.

The ideal candidate will have proficient data entry skills and a proven ability to use electronic data processing equipment. They must also possess str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and the ability to work effectively in a fast-paced, deadline-driven, collaborative environment.

R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Processes and reviews Payroll transactions, including timesheets, wage adjustments, and benefit deductions. Interface automated time records with payroll application and or perform manual time entry via interpreting time sheets and excel spreadsheets.
  • Performs accurate and timely input of employee data and payroll calculations necessary for bi-weekly payroll processing. Prepare excel spreadsheet reconciliations and payroll justification reports detailing hours, gross wage calculation and taxable withholding for each entity processed.
  • Generates and distributes scheduled bi-weekly paychecks and or direct deposits, as well as process approved manual off cycle check requests, voids, stop pays, and direct deposit reversals for employees as directed.
  • Prepares and distributes bi-weekly reconciliations, payroll, and finance reports to appropriate accounting and management teams, and HR.
  • Addresses employee and facility payroll queries regarding hours, salaries, and taxes and resolve discrepancies or issues in a timely manner.

About Universal Health Services

One of the nation’s largest and most respected providers of hospital and healthcare services, Universal Health Services, Inc. (UHS) has built an impressive record of achievement and performance. Growing steadily since its inception into an esteemed Fortune 500 corporation, annual revenues were $15.8 billion in 2024. UHS was again recognized as one of the World’s Most Admired Companies by Fortune; listed in Forbes ranking of America’s Largest Public Companies. Headquartered in King of Prussia, PA, UHS has approximately 99,000 employees and continues to grow through its subsidiaries. Operating acute care hospitals, behavioral health facilities, outpatient facilities and ambulatory care access points,

an insurance offering, a physician network and various related services located all over the U.S. States, Washington, D.C., Puerto Rico and the United Kingdom. www.uhs.com
